Understanding Light Keel Purlins


Light keel purlins are structural components typically used in the construction of roofs and frames. They provide support for various roofing materials and are designed to be lightweight yet strong, making them ideal for both residential and commercial buildings. These purlins are generally made from galvanized steel or similar materials, ensuring durability and resistance to corrosion. The use of light keel purlins results in reduced material costs and easier transportation, ultimately contributing to a more sustainable construction approach.


The Role of the Light Keel Purlin Machine


The light keel purlin machine is engineered to produce these purlins with exacting specifications and high efficiency. The machine features advanced technology that allows for automated production, ensuring consistent quality and dimensional accuracy throughout the manufacturing process. Operators can customize the machine settings to produce various purlin sizes and profiles, catering to specific project needs.


The production process typically involves feeding raw steel sheets into the machine, which then undergoes a series of processes including forming, cutting, and punching. The integration of computer numerical control (CNC) technology enhances the machine's precision, enabling the production of complex shapes and designs that meet architectural requirements.


Advantages of Using Light Keel Purlin Machines


1. Efficiency The automation in production significantly reduces the time required to manufacture purlins. With high-output capabilities, projects can be completed faster, which is essential in today’s fast-paced construction environment.

2. Cost-Effectiveness The use of high-quality materials and mass production techniques leads to reduced labor and material costs. This financial efficiency makes light keel purlins an attractive option for builders and architects.


3. Customizability The ability to adjust settings for various profiles allows contractors to produce customized solutions that suit the unique requirements of their projects. This flexibility is a key advantage in a market where one-size-fits-all solutions are increasingly inadequate.


4. Quality Control Advanced machinery integrates stringent quality control measures at every stage of production. This minimizes defects and ensures that every piece meets the specified standards, leading to higher overall project quality.


5. Durability and Sustainability Using galvanized steel in purlin production enhances the lifespan of the final product and reduces the need for frequent replacements. Furthermore, the light keel design minimizes material usage, supporting sustainable building practices.


Applications in Construction


Light keel purlins are widely used in various construction applications, including warehouses, factories, commercial buildings, and residential structures. They are particularly favored for roofing systems, providing essential support while reducing overall weight loads on building frameworks. Additionally, these purlins can be incorporated into prefabricated buildings, where rapid assembly and transport are crucial.
